Summary

OUR LANDS ARE WILD WITH GODS, OUR WOODS ARE WILD WITH MONSTERS . . .

Cahan du Nahare is known as the forester - a humble man who can nonetheless navigate the dangerous Wyrdwood like no-one else. But once he was more. Once he was a warrior.

Udinny serves the goddess of the lost, a goddess of the small and helpless. When she ventures into the Wyrdwood to find a missing child, Cahan will be her guide.

But in a land at war, in a forest full of monsters - Cahan will need to choose between his past life and the one he leads now - and his choice will have consequences for his entire world.

From one of the most original voices in fantasy comes the start of an epic trilogy of vicious outlaws, warring deities and an evil empire, set within the bounds of a forest out of darkest folklore. The Gods of the Wyrdwood have awoken, and their time is come.

The structure was a bit weird. Kind of like a bunch of short stories shoved together. The protagonist was grumpy and miserable for 99% of the book. And the most likeable character was given a ridiculous jester-like voice by the narrator. The world was interesting and there were some good moments though!

Not many gods turn up, wyrdwood or otherwise.
